在数字化时代,Web前端设计的重要性不言而喻。而表单作为用户与网站交互的桥梁,其设计的好坏直接影响着用户体验和交互效率。本文将深入探讨Web前端新表单设计的方法和技巧,帮助您轻松提升用户体验与交互效率。
一、表单设计的基本原则
1. 简洁明了
表单设计应遵循简洁明了的原则,避免冗余信息,确保用户能够快速理解并完成操作。例如,使用清晰的标签和提示文字,让用户一目了然。
2. 逻辑清晰
表单设计应具备良好的逻辑性,引导用户按照正确的顺序填写信息。例如,将必填项与非必填项分开,并按照实际操作流程排列。
3. 适应性
表单设计应具备良好的适应性,能够适应不同设备和屏幕尺寸。例如,使用响应式设计,确保在移动端也能提供良好的用户体验。
4. 输入验证
表单设计应具备实时输入验证功能,及时反馈用户输入的正确性。例如,使用JavaScript进行实时验证,减少用户错误。
二、Web前端新表单设计技巧
1. 使用合适的表单控件
选择合适的表单控件是设计好表单的关键。以下是一些常用的表单控件:
- 单行文本框:用于输入文本信息,如姓名、邮箱等。
- 多行文本框:用于输入较长的文本信息,如留言、评论等。
- 下拉列表:用于选择固定选项,如国家、省份等。
- 单选框和复选框:用于选择多个选项,如性别、兴趣爱好等。
- 日期选择器:用于选择日期,如生日、活动时间等。
2. 优化表单布局
合理的表单布局可以提高用户体验。以下是一些建议:
- 分组:将相关字段分组,提高表单的可读性。
- 间距:保持合理的间距,使表单看起来更加整洁。
- 对齐:确保表单控件对齐,提高视觉效果。
3. 使用图标和颜色
图标和颜色可以增强表单的视觉效果,提高用户体验。以下是一些建议:
- 图标:使用图标代替文字,提高可读性。
- 颜色:使用颜色区分不同控件,如使用蓝色表示必填项。
4. 实时反馈
实时反馈可以帮助用户及时了解输入的正确性。以下是一些建议:
- 验证提示:在用户输入错误时,立即显示验证提示。
- 成功提示:在用户成功提交表单时,显示成功提示。
三、案例分析
以下是一个简单的表单设计案例:
<form>
<div>
<label for="name">姓名:</label>
<input type="text" id="name" name="name" required>
</div>
<div>
<label for="email">邮箱:</label>
<input type="email" id="email" name="email" required>
</div>
<div>
<label for="gender">性别:</label>
<input type="radio" id="male" name="gender" value="male">
<label for="male">男</label>
<input type="radio" id="female" name="gender" value="female">
<label for="female">女</label>
</div>
<div>
<button type="submit">提交</button>
</div>
</form>
在这个案例中,我们使用了单行文本框、多行文本框、单选框和提交按钮等控件,并遵循了简洁明了、逻辑清晰等原则。
四、总结
掌握Web前端新表单设计,可以显著提升用户体验与交互效率。通过遵循基本原则、运用设计技巧和案例分析,您可以轻松设计出优秀的表单。希望本文对您有所帮助!
